Abstract
This IDC MarketScape examined 17 different vendors offering professional security services in the highly competitive and vibrant Asia/Pacific (APAC) market. The participating organizations were meticulously evaluated using the IDC MarketScape model, which reviews the vendors' capabilities and strategies against an extensive list of scoring criteria and parameters. These include the comprehensiveness of their offerings, portfolio benefits delivered, market execution, service delivery, customer experience, and customer satisfaction. With the combination of primary research, as well as IDC's own in-depth industry knowledge and insights, we were able to methodically obtain the strength of each participating vendor, along with improvement areas. The vendors' final position on the IDC MarketScape figure will be a valuable indicator for organizations and enterprises in the region that are currently seeking a security advisor or trusted partner in their digital transformation journey.
Organizations, including government agencies and private enterprises, are experiencing heightened levels of cyberwarfare and cyberbullying under current uncertain political and economic environment. The growing level of sophistication and threat landscape, among other things, underscores the need for a significant shift in the approach and attitude with regard to cybersecurity.
"IT organizations should work with professional security services providers to enhance the internal competence level of handling threats, vulnerabilities, and more importantly manage this strategic shift to ensure effective risk mitigation and boost the trust. After all, digital trust builds up the foundation of a strong cyberdefense and cyber-resilience," says Cathy Huang, associate research director, IDC Asia/Pacific Services and Security. "
"Cybersecurity and threats are quickly emerging as the most significant business risk for many organizations, specifically in the rapidly digitalizing Asia/Pacific region. This development, coupled with the widening regulatory pressures, makes picking the right vendor a partner a strategic imperative. Thus, organizations in the APAC have to thoroughly assess elements that are beyond the basic assessment and advisory capabilities. They should, among other matters, consider vendors' strategy with regard to innovation, emerging technology, consumption model, as well as customer experience when picking professional security services partners," says James Sivalingam, research manager, IDC Asia/Pacific Services.
